Product details
Overview
TMS320F280023PNQR from Texas Instruments is a C28x-based real-time microcontroller designed for high-efficiency power electronics control, featuring a 100MHz DSP core with IEEE 754 FPU, 64KB ECC-protected flash, 24KB RAM (ECC/parity), and 43 GPIOs. It integrates dual 3.45MSPS 12-bit ADCs, 14 ePWM channels (8 with 150ps resolution), 4 windowed comparators, and FSI up to 200Mbps - deployed in solar inverters, EV charging power modules, and industrial motor drives.
For engineers reviewing the TMS320F280023PNQR datasheet, TMS320F280023PNQR pinout, TMS320F280023PNQR application, or TMS320F280023PNQR equivalent, key selection criteria include its AEC-Q100 qualified Q-temp grade (–40°C to 125°C free-air), 80-pin LQFP package, CLB-free configuration, and support for GaN/SiC gate drive timing precision in closed-loop power conversion systems.
Technical Context
The TMS320F280023PNQR implements a deterministic C28x CPU with hardware-accelerated math units (TMU, VCRC, FINTDIV) enabling sub-microsecond execution of NLPID, trigonometric, and CRC-intensive control loops. Its analog subsystem tightly couples dual ADCs with four CMPSS modules and post-processing blocks for real-time voltage/current fault detection and waveform shaping.
Control peripherals include 14 ePWM channels with integrated dead-band generation and hardware trip zones, three eCAP modules (one with HRCAP), two eQEP interfaces, and a Host Interface Controller (HIC) for external host access to internal memory - all synchronized via a shared XBAR routing matrix and ERAD debugging infrastructure.
Key Specifications
| Parameter | Value and Actual Design Meaning |
|---|---|
| CPU Core | C28x 32-bit DSP at 100MHz with IEEE 754 FPU and TMU - enables floating-point motor control algorithms without software emulation overhead. |
| Flash Memory | 64KB (32KW) ECC-protected - supports secure firmware updates and runtime error correction in safety-critical power stages. |
| RAM | 24KB (12KW) total: 20KB dedicated/local + 4KB global shared - sufficient for dual-buffered PWM buffers, ADC result arrays, and real-time PID coefficient tables. |
| ADC Performance | Dual 12-bit, 3.45MSPS converters with 16 external channels and 4 PPBs per ADC - allows simultaneous sampling of phase currents and DC-link voltage with on-the-fly filtering and threshold comparison. |
| ePWM Capability | 14 channels, 8 with 150ps high-resolution mode - delivers precise gate timing for SiC/GaN half-bridges and multilevel topologies with <1ns jitter. |
| Package & Temp | 80-pin LQFP (PN), –40°C to 125°C free-air (Q-grade) - AEC-Q100 qualified for automotive EV charging and onboard charger applications. |
| Communication | 1 CAN, 2 SPI, 2 I²C, 1 SCI, 2 LIN, 1 PMBus, 1 FSI (200Mbps) - supports isolated communication to MCU, gate drivers, and battery management ICs in modular power systems. |
Pinout & Package
80-pin Low-profile Quad Flatpack (LQFP), 14mm × 14mm body size, 0.5mm pitch. RoHS-compliant, lead-free finish. Thermal resistance θJA = 36.2°C/W (JEDEC Std 2S2P board).
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| VDD, VDDIO, VDDA | Power supply rails | VDD (3.3V core), VDDIO (3.3V I/O), VDDA (3.3V analog) - require separate low-noise decoupling; VDDA must be filtered for ADC/CMPSS reference stability. |
| VSS, VSSA | Ground returns | Digital ground (VSS) and analog ground (VSSA) - must be connected at single point near device to minimize ADC noise coupling. |
| XRSn | Reset input | Active-low asynchronous reset - asserted during power-on, brownout, or watchdog timeout; debounced externally for robust system recovery. |
| GPIO0–GPIO46 | Configurable I/O | 43 multiplexed GPIOs - support peripheral functions including ePWM, eCAP, eQEP, SPI, I²C, and analog inputs (A0–A15, C0–C15). |
| FLT1, FLT2 | Fault inputs | Dedicated hardware trip zone inputs - trigger immediate ePWM shutdown within <100ns for overcurrent/overvoltage protection. |
| VREFHI/VREFLO | ADC reference | External 3.3V reference inputs - define full-scale range for both ADCs; internal 1.65V reference available when unused. |
Key Features
| Feature | Design Value |
|---|---|
| Hardware Trip Zones (TZ) | Eight configurable TZ inputs (including FLT1/FLT2) enable sub-100ns ePWM shutdown - critical for protecting SiC/GaN switches during short-circuit events. |
| Enhanced Capture (eCAP) | Three eCAP modules with one supporting High-Resolution Capture (HRCAP) - measures encoder edges or PWM duty cycles with 150ps resolution for precise rotor position feedback. |
| Windowed Comparators (CMPSS) | Four independent CMPSS blocks, each with 12-bit DAC references - perform real-time overvoltage/undervoltage monitoring with programmable hysteresis and interrupt generation. |
| Fast Serial Interface (FSI) | One TX + one RX lane, up to 200Mbps - enables galvanically isolated communication between main MCU and auxiliary controllers (e.g., gate driver ASICs) without optical components. |
| Embedded Real-time Analysis (ERAD) | On-chip debug and trace unit with ten hardware breakpoints - captures live CPU state, peripheral registers, and memory accesses during transient faults without halting operation. |

Equivalent & Alternatives
The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ar real-time control applications.
| Alternative Part | Technical Difference | Application Difference | Selection Advice |
|---|---|---|---|
| TMS320F280023C-Q1 | Includes 2 CLB tiles and motor control ROM libraries; identical pinout and memory map. | Required where FPGA-like logic offload (e.g., custom encoder interpolation or PWM pattern sequencing) is needed alongside motor control. | Select F280023C-Q1 only if CLB functionality is actively used; otherwise F280023PNQR offers lower cost and same core control performance. |
| TMS320F280025-Q1 | 128KB flash (vs. 64KB), same peripherals and package - no CLB. | Suitable for larger firmware images (e.g., dual-bank OTA updates, extended diagnostics, or multi-protocol stacks). | Choose F280025-Q1 when firmware size exceeds 512KB or when future feature expansion requires headroom beyond current 64KB allocation. |
Compared with TMS320F280023C-Q1, the TMS320F280023PNQR omits CLB logic but retains identical analog/peripheral timing specs and AEC-Q100 qualification - making it optimal for cost-sensitive, CLB-free power control. Against TMS320F280025-Q1, it trades flash capacity for lower unit cost while maintaining full real-time control fidelity for mid-tier applications.

FAQ
What is the maximum operating frequency of the C28x CPU in the TMS320F280023PNQR?
The TMS320F280023PNQR features a C28x 32-bit DSP core running at 100MHz - delivering deterministic real-time performance for floating-point and fixed-point control algorithms. This clock speed is achieved using an internal PLL with crystal or external clock input, and is fully supported across the –40°C to 125°C free-air temperature range specified for the TMS320F280023PNQR.
Does the TMS320F280023PNQR include Configurable Logic Block (CLB) resources?
No, the TMS320F280023PNQR does not include CLB resources. CLB functionality is exclusive to the 'C' variants (e.g., TMS320F280023C-Q1). The TMS320F280023PNQR is the base variant with full C28x, analog, and control peripheral capabilities - identical pinout and memory map - but without CLB tiles, making it optimized for cost-sensitive applications where FPGA-like logic extension is unnecessary.
What are the key differences between TMS320F280023PNQR and TMS320F280025-Q1?
The TMS320F280023PNQR and TMS320F280025-Q1 share identical peripherals, package options, and AEC-Q100 qualification, but differ in flash capacity: TMS320F280023PNQR has 64KB ECC-protected flash, while TMS320F280025-Q1 provides 128KB. Both use the same C28x 100MHz core and support identical real-time control workloads - the choice depends on firmware size requirements and future scalability needs for the TMS320F280023PNQR design.
Which analog inputs are available on the TMS320F280023PNQR in the 80-pin LQFP package?
In the 80-pin LQFP (PN) package, the TMS320F280023PNQR supports up to 16 external analog input channels - mapped across pins A0–A15 and C0–C15. These are shared with GPIO functions and can be configured via the Input XBAR. Additionally, eight of these analog-capable pins (AIO224–AIO242) support digital input mode, enabling flexible mixed-signal signal routing without external multiplexers for the TMS320F280023PNQR.
Is the TMS320F280023PNQR qualified for automotive applications?
Yes, the TMS320F280023PNQR carries the 'Q' suffix indicating AEC-Q100 qualification for automotive applications, with a specified operating temperature range of –40°C to 125°C free-air. It includes functional safety documentation supporting ISO 26262 system-level development and integrates hardware diagnostic features such as MPOST, HWBIST, and windowed watchdog timers - all validated for use in automotive on-board chargers, DC-DC converters, and EPS modules.
